Joss Whedon To Write And Direct Wonder Woman
After months of speculation, it has finally been confirmed that Joss Whedon, creator of Buffy The Vampire Slayer and Firefly, has been hired on by Warner Brothers to write and direct a Wonder Woman movie. There had previously been rumours that he would be the director for X-Men 3 (replacing Bryan Singer who will be doing the new Superman), given that he is currently writing The Astonishing X-Men comic book for Marvel. However, earlier in the week it was announced that the X3 job would instead go to British filmmaker Matthew Vaughn, director of Layer Cake and producer of Guy’s Ritchie’s Snatch and Lock, Stock and Two Smoking Barrels. I guess it kind of makes sense for Whedon to do a Wonder Woman flick though, given his experience with strong female leads. Wonder Woman is loosely planned for a summer 2006 release. Of course, now the big question is, who will play Wonder Woman? According to one report I read, Whedon’s top choice is Kim Basinger, while producer Joel Silver wants Jessica Biel instead.
